Israel aerospace industries (IAI) has unveiled a new personal loitering munition system.

The VTOL (Vertical Take Off and Landing) system, dubbed “Rotem”, weighs 4.5 kg and powered by electric motors operating 4 rotors. It carries an interchangeable day/night payload

The “Rotem” is armed with two hand grenade size explosive units.

The company says that the system is aimed at serving units in urban fighting and that it can be controlled to get through a window and maneuver around fences.

The drone is equipped with an electro-optic thermal camera and is launched vertically from a small launchpad.

The “Rotem” has an endurance of 30 minutes and a soldier can carry 3-4 such systems and control them by using a tablet sized control unit.
